Twitch’s 6000 kbps cap requires maximizing clarity within strict bitrate limits.
✔ NVENC tuning for capped bitrate environments
✔ x264 preset optimization (veryfast → medium depending on CPU)
✔ B‑frame and reference frame configuration
✔ Keyframe interval locked to 2 seconds (Twitch requirement)
✔ Color format tuning (NV12 vs P010 depending on GPU)
✔ Broadcast‑grade audio compression and loudness control
✔ Low‑latency mode tuning for chat‑driven streams
✔ VOD track separation and DMCA‑safe audio routing
YouTube supports higher bitrates, multiple ingest profiles, and advanced codecs.
✔ AV1 or HEVC encoding for maximum clarity
✔ 9000–13500 kbps tuning for 1080p60
✔ 20,000–30,000 kbps tuning for 1440p60
✔ Keyframe interval locked to 2 seconds (YouTube requirement)
✔ VP9 compatibility tuning for VOD processing
✔ HDR/10‑bit workflow setup if supported by your hardware
✔ Ultra‑low latency vs normal latency selection
✔ Audio normalization for YouTube’s loudness standard
